Dissecting Volvo's EC210 VECU: Troubleshooting and Repair Tips
Diving into the complexities of a Volvo EC210 excavator's Electrical Control Unit (VECU) can seem daunting. This vital component orchestrates numerous functions, from hydraulic movements to engine performance. Understanding its structure and common issues is key for effective troubleshooting and repair. Begin by familiarizing yourself with the VECU's location within the excavator's frame. Inspecting its connectors for any corrosion is crucial. Common problems include faulty components, communication errors between modules, and software glitches.
- Employ diagnostic tools like service manuals and scanners to pinpoint the source of the issue.
- Clear any fault codes stored in the VECU's memory.
- Check the integrity of wiring harnesses.
- Access Volvo's manufacturer technical support for specific troubleshooting guidance.
Remember, working on the VECU can be complex. If you possess limited experience, it's best to seek assistance from a qualified technician. Their expertise can ensure a safe and successful repair.
